云服务器、本地服务器与本地云服务器搭建全攻略
2025.09.16 19:06浏览量:0简介:本文详细解析云服务器、本地服务器及本地云服务器的搭建方法,涵盖环境准备、技术选型、实施步骤及安全优化,助力开发者与企业用户高效构建IT基础设施。
一、云服务器搭建:从零开始的云端部署
1.1 云服务器基础认知
云服务器(Cloud Server)是基于虚拟化技术的弹性计算资源,用户通过互联网按需租用CPU、内存、存储等资源。其核心优势在于零硬件投入、弹性扩容、按使用量计费,适合中小企业快速部署业务。
1.2 搭建步骤详解
1.2.1 选择云服务商
- 主流平台:阿里云ECS、腾讯云CVM、AWS EC2、Azure VM
- 关键指标:
- 可用区(多AZ保障高可用)
- 实例规格(CPU/内存配比,如c5.large适合Web应用)
- 存储类型(SSD云盘 vs 高效云盘)
1.2.2 操作系统部署
# 示例:通过SSH连接Linux实例
ssh root@<公网IP> -p 22
# 初始化配置(以CentOS为例)
yum update -y
systemctl enable firewalld
1.2.3 网络与安全配置
- VPC设计:划分子网(如Web层/DB层分离)
- 安全组规则:仅开放必要端口(80/443/22)
- 密钥对管理:推荐使用SSH密钥认证
1.3 典型应用场景
- 电商网站(突发流量应对)
- 开发测试环境(快速创建/销毁)
- 大数据分析(结合对象存储)
二、本地服务器搭建:传统IT架构的现代化改造
2.1 硬件选型指南
组件 | 企业级配置建议 | 家用级替代方案 |
---|---|---|
CPU | 2×Xeon Silver 4310 (16核) | Ryzen 9 5950X (16核) |
内存 | 64GB DDR4 ECC | 32GB DDR4 非ECC |
存储 | RAID10阵列(4×1TB NVMe SSD) | 单块2TB SATA SSD |
网络 | 双口10Gbps网卡 | 千兆以太网 |
2.2 操作系统部署
2.2.1 Linux企业方案
# Ubuntu Server 22.04 LTS安装示例
sudo apt install -y nginx mysql-server php-fpm
sudo systemctl enable nginx mysql php-fpm
2.2.2 Windows Server配置
- 角色安装:IIS + ASP.NET + FTP服务
- 存储优化:启用存储空间直通(S2D)
2.3 虚拟化技术整合
- VMware ESXi:企业级虚拟化平台
- Proxmox VE:开源替代方案(支持KVM/LXC)
- Hyper-V:Windows环境原生选择
三、本地云服务器搭建:混合云架构实践
3.1 架构设计原则
- 资源池化:将物理机资源抽象为虚拟资源池
- 服务编排:通过Kubernetes管理容器化应用
- 数据同步:实现本地与云端数据双向同步
3.2 关键技术实现
3.2.1 OpenStack私有云部署
# 安装控制节点(以Ubuntu为例)
sudo apt install -y python3-openstackclient
openstack project create --description "Dev Team" dev_project
3.2.2 混合云网络配置
- VPN连接:IPSec隧道实现安全通信
- SD-WAN方案:提升跨地域访问性能
- CDN加速:静态资源就近分发
3.3 运维管理工具
- 监控系统:Prometheus + Grafana
- 日志管理:ELK Stack(Elasticsearch/Logstash/Kibana)
- 自动化运维:Ansible剧本示例
```yaml安装Nginx的Ansible剧本
- hosts: web_servers
tasks:- name: Install Nginx
apt:
name: nginx
state: present - name: Start Nginx
service:
name: nginx
state: started
```
- name: Install Nginx
四、三种架构对比与选型建议
维度 | 云服务器 | 本地服务器 | 本地云服务器 |
---|---|---|---|
成本 | 按需付费,初期成本低 | 一次性投入高 | 中等(硬件+虚拟化) |
扩展性 | 秒级扩容 | 需硬件采购(周级) | 资源池内灵活分配 |
数据安全 | 依赖服务商安全措施 | 完全自主控制 | 本地存储+加密传输 |
运维复杂度 | 简单(服务商管理基础架构) | 高(需专业IT团队) | 中等(需虚拟化技能) |
选型建议:
- 初创企业:优先选择云服务器(如腾讯云轻量应用服务器)
- 金融行业:本地云服务器(满足合规要求)
- 大型企业:混合云架构(核心业务本地化,边缘业务上云)
五、安全加固最佳实践
5.1 基础防护措施
- 操作系统加固:禁用不必要的服务
- 定期更新补丁(设置自动更新策略)
- 最小权限原则:RBAC权限模型
5.2 高级安全方案
- 零信任架构:基于身份的访问控制
- HSM密钥管理:硬件安全模块保护加密密钥
- AI威胁检测:使用机器学习分析异常行为
六、未来趋势展望
- 边缘计算融合:本地服务器承担边缘计算节点角色
- Serverless集成:本地云服务器与FaaS平台无缝对接
- AI运维:AIOps实现故障预测与自愈
通过本文的详细指导,开发者与企业用户可根据实际需求,选择最适合的服务器架构方案。无论是追求灵活性的云服务器、注重控制权的本地服务器,还是兼顾两者的本地云服务器,关键在于理解业务场景与技术方案的匹配度,并持续优化运维流程。
发表评论
登录后可评论,请前往 登录 或 注册